The first look at footage from the film based on Orson Scott Card's "Ender's Game" was released online this week as a teaser for a full-length trailer due next week.

The clip is introduced by Harrison Ford, who plays Colonel Hyrum Graff, and Asa Butterfield, who plays title character Ender Wiggin. In the science fiction film, Ender is "an underdog who rises up to become a leader and humanity's best hope for survival."

After Earth is attacked by aliens, Ender attends a legendary Battle School run by Ford's Colonel Graff. The clip shows what appears to be a Battle School bunk full of young recruits.

In addition to a space ship and battle room, the clip also offers a cameo by Ben Kingsley's Mazer Rackham. Directed by Gavin Hood, "Ender's Game" will be released in theaters November 1.
